Over 90 years ago Henry Schein borrowed $500 to start a corner pharmacy in Queens, New York, nearly 30 miles from Melville, New York, where our corporate headquarters resides today.



In the depths of the Great Depression, Henry and his wife Esther made a bold bet on their future all while living their values of helping health happen and caring for their team and the community they served. Their belief paid off far beyond what Henry and Esther might have dared to imagine in 1932. Henry Schein is now a Fortune 500 Company powered by a network of people and technology to be the world’s leading provider of health care products, services and solutions to office-based dental and medical practitioners. Since our founding we have stayed true to Henry and Esther’s values which has allowed us to evolve, expand, and grow our Company. Now serving more than 1 million customers in 33 countries and territories, the Company's network of trusted advisors provides more than 1 million customers globally with more than 300 valued solutions that help improve operational success and clinical outcomes.
